在寻找替代已停止维护的CentOS时,Rocky Linux和AlmaLinux是两个最推荐的选择。两者都是基于RHEL的开源项目,提供与CentOS相似的稳定性和长期支持。Rocky Linux由CentOS的创始人创建,旨在维持CentOS的初衷,而AlmaLinux则获得了相当多企业的支持。选择时可考虑社区活跃度和企业支持。
Linux 操作系统在服务器和开发环境中广泛应用,CentOS 曾作为一种流行的 Linux 发行版,因其稳定性和企业级特性,被众多开发者和企业所青睐。Red Hat 于 2020 年宣布停止对 CentOS 8 的维护,将其转变为 CentOS Stream,这一变化令许多用户感到失望,迫切需要寻找其他可替代的发行版。弱密码将探讨可替代 CentOS 的几种 Linux 发行版,帮助用户在选择合适的平台时作出明智的决策。

1. Rocky Linux
概述
Rocky Linux 由 CentOS 创始人 Gregory Kurtzer 创建,旨在作为 CentOS 的继任者。它于 2020 年底首次发布,明显受到了广泛的社区支持和关注。
优点
- 稳定性:Rocky Linux 是基于 RHEL(Red Hat Enterprise Linux)的二进制兼容发行版,以此确保与 RHEL 系统的调和性,适用于需要高稳定性的企业环境。
- 社区支持:项目的创建者和社区成员积极投入,形成了一个支持度极高的开发和用户社区。
- 长期支持:Rocky Linux 提供与 RHEL 相同的支持周期,用户能够安心使用。
适用场景
Rocky Linux 适用于对稳定性、兼容性有高度要求的企业环境,尤其是那些弊端不容忍的生产系统。
2. AlmaLinux
概述
AlmaLinux 同样是为了填补 CentOS 留下的空白而创建的,它由 CloudLinux 开发并维护。自 2021 年发布以来勇敢地承担起如何继续支持 RHEL 下游项目的重任。
优点
- 合规性:AlmaLinux 严格遵循 RHEL 的标准,确保向下兼容,适合那些需要迁移现有工作负载的用户。
- 社区友好:AlmaLinux 的管理机构是一个非营利性组织,承诺提供透明的开源治理结构,使用户信息能实时反馈。
- 更新频率:AlmaLinux 与 RHEL 更新同步,确保用户能够及时获得最新的安全补丁。
适用场景
AlmaLinux 适用于数据中心、云平台服务、托管服务提供商等领域,助力运维人员高效管理系统。
3. Ubuntu LTS
概述
Ubuntu 是最受欢迎的 Linux 发行版之一,拥有广泛的用户基础和丰富的应用生态系统。其长期支持(LTS)版本提供了五年的支持周期。
优点
- 易用性:相较于 CentOS,Ubuntu 界面的友好程度更高,适合初学者和非技术用户。
- 庞大的生态环境:Ubuntu 拥有丰富的软件包库,可满足多种开发与应用需求。
- 广泛的社区支持:活跃的社区提供了大量文档以及问答资源,用户可以很容易获取所需信息。
适用场景
Ubuntu LTS 适用于桌面开发、云计算和微服务架构等场景,提供了开发、测试和生产等整体解决方案。
4. Debian
概述
Debian 是一个非常稳定和可靠的 Linux 发行版,以成熟的包管理系统广受开发者欢迎。它是许多其他发行版的基础,包括 Ubuntu。
优点
- 自由原则:Debian 奉行严格的开源理念,相对不受商业因素影响。
- 稳定性与安全性:Debian 在发布新版本之前应用了严格的测试,确保其稳定性和安全性。
- 包管理:使用 APT 包管理工具(Advanced Package Tool),使软件安装和管理变得轻而易举。
适用场景
Debian 适用于开发环境、服务器搭建和高可用性系统等,需要展现极佳的稳定性。
5. OpenSUSE Leap
概述
OpenSUSE 是一个社区驱动的 Linux 发行版,Leap 版本基于 SUSE Linux Enterprise,适合企业环境。
优点
- 企业功能:OpenSUSE Leap 提供了企业级的功能和稳定性,与 SUSE 商用解决方案无缝对接。
- YaST 控制中心:OpenSUSE 搭载的 YaST 工具提供了直观的管理界面,简化了系统配置与维护过程。
- 社区支持:活跃的开发者社区为 OpenSUSE 提供了强大的支持和更新。
适用场景
OpenSUSE Leap 适用于需要企业支持和功能的用户,特别是对图形化管理和易用性有要求的用户。
6. Fedora
概述
Fedora 是一个由 Red Hat 赞助的社区驱动的项目,是 RHEL 的“实验田”,承载了许多新技术。
优点
- 前沿技术:Fedora 是技术前沿的探索者,新特性、工具和编程语言的最新版本通常会被第一个采用。
- 快速节奏:Fedora 的更新频率较高,方便用户体验和验证新功能。
- 丰富的生态:作为 Red Hat 的孵化器,Fedora 与 RHEL 体系内的软件兼容性高。
适用场景
Fedora 更适合开发者和技术爱好者,尤其是那些希望探索技术前沿的用户。
总结
选择一个合适的 Linux 发行版来替代 CentOS 需要综合考虑组织的需求、技能水平和使用场景。Rocky Linux 和 AlmaLinux 作为直接替代品,为 CentOS 用户提供了平滑的迁移路径和相似的体验。Ubuntu LTS 适合需要友好用户界面的场景,而 Debian 则为追求稳定性的用户提供了解决方案。OpenSUSE Leap 和 Fedora 则为用户提供了更多功能和前沿技术的选择。最终用户应根据自身需求,选择适合自己的 Linux 发行版,以实现更高效的工作和发展。







川公网安备51062302000291号